Product details

Schütz TeSys GC for general applications such as lighting, heating, and ventilation. It offers 1 NO + 1 NC pole with a rated voltage of 25 A/250 V AC, a 220-240 V 50 Hz AC coil, screw terminals, and a status indicator on the front. Designed for use in modular switchboards and enclosures, it has a width of 1 module (18 mm) and features quick mounting on DIN rail. It complies with IEC standards and is certified according to NF-USE, VDE, CEBEC, OVE, and Green Premium (RoHS/REACH).
